Stanley Kubrick

From λ LUMENWARD

Stanley Kubrick was a film director and producer associated with American and British cinema in the twentieth century. His work spanned multiple genres and emphasized controlled production methods, visual composition, and thematic exploration.

Kubrick is discussed in film studies, media history, and analyses of cinematic form.

Kubrick’s films are frequently examined for their technical execution, narrative structure, and production practices. Interpretations of his work vary across critical traditions and historical contexts.
